Callum Irwin Biography – Callum Irwin Wiki
Callum Irwin, a talented chef from Northern Ireland, is making waves as a contestant on the 2026 series of Great British Menu. At just 27, he is carving out a name for himself as the Sous Chef at The Rabbit Hotel in Templepatrick. Beyond his role there, he is also the entrepreneurial mind behind Cooked by Callum, a thriving private dining venture.
Through Cooked by Callum, Irwin has catered to an array of prestigious events and served numerous notable figures across various industries such as sports and business. His cooking philosophy is deeply rooted in Northern Irish traditions, with a unique flair and meticulous technique honed through Michelin training.
Irwin’s culinary journey began at Ulster University, where he graduated with first-class honours in Culinary Arts Management. His academic excellence earned him a scholarship to Hong Kong, with celebrated chef Ken Hom as an ambassador. While still a student, he clinched the title of Féile MasterChef and won a competition commemorating the 25th anniversary of Heston Blumenthal’s iconic three-Michelin-starred restaurant, The Fat Duck.
During his studies, Callum joined the team at Belfast’s acclaimed Michelin-starred Muddlers Club, playing a part in its journey to earning its first Michelin star. His impressive résumé also includes stints at other esteemed eateries like Edo, where he worked alongside chefs Lottie McKee and Matt Jordan.
In 2025, Callum showcased his culinary prowess as a private chef at a high-profile hospitality event during The Open Championship at Royal Portrush, impressing elite guests with his culinary skills. His achievements have earned him features in “Northern Ireland on a Plate” and the Ballymena Chamber Award for Best Young Person in Business. Additionally, he serves as an ambassador for the Springboard’s FutureChef programme, inspiring the next generation of culinary talent.

Great British Menu
Callum Irwin is competing in Series 21 of Great British Menu. He is representing Northern Ireland on the cooking show, alongside Lawrence Barrow, Head Chef at Hearth and Tine; Kristin Reagon, Head Chef at Lasair at Finn Lough; and Marion Lancial, Head Chef at Le Cheval Noir at The Dark Horse. Callum’s menu showcases his creativity and some of the stars from the Northern Ireland film scene.
“Proud to be representing Northern Ireland on Great British Menu this year,” Callum announced the news on social media. “A massive milestone in my journey, one I’ve dreamed about for years.”
